Subject: [BUG] broken mixer after second resume from mem
Date: Tue, 13 Oct 2015 12:25:55 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<561CDC33.7050103@collabora.com> (raw)

Hi,

have been hunting down a bug on exynos5250-snow which caused both HDMI
and LVDS output to be broken after the second resume (with suspend to
mem, but not to idle).

What I have found is that when powering down the DISP1 power domain
while suspending for the second time, the contents of the SRC_TOP3
register change from 0x1110550 to 0x1110500. IIUIC, this means that
ACLK_200_DISP1 is reparented to XXTI.

When the CPU comes up again, that register contains 0x1110550 again, but
it's set to 0x1110500 by the code that restores clk registers when resuming:

First suspend:

exynos_pd_power: SRC_TOP3 1110550 disp1-power-domain at 100440A0 - before
exynos_pd_power: SRC_TOP3 1110550 disp1-power-domain at 100440A0 - after
exynos5250_clk_suspend: SRC_TOP3 1110550
exynos5250_clk_resume: SRC_TOP3 1110550 - before
exynos5250_clk_resume: SRC_TOP3 1110550 - after
exynos_pd_power: SRC_TOP3 1110550 disp1-power-domain at 100440A0 - before
exynos_pd_power: SRC_TOP3 1110550 disp1-power-domain at 100440A0 - after


Second suspend:

exynos_pd_power: SRC_TOP3 1110550 disp1-power-domain at 100440A0 - before
exynos_pd_power: SRC_TOP3 1110500 disp1-power-domain at 100440A0 - after
exynos5250_clk_suspend: SRC_TOP3 1110500
exynos5250_clk_resume: SRC_TOP3 1110550 - before
exynos5250_clk_resume: SRC_TOP3 1110500 - after
exynos_pd_power: SRC_TOP3 1110500 disp1-power-domain at 100440A0 - before
exynos_pd_power: SRC_TOP3 1110500 disp1-power-domain at 100440A0 - after


I have no idea of why it happens on the second suspend, and also don't
know why it doesn't happen when suspending to idle.
